RE: THROTTLE RETURN SPRING
Usually you attach one end on the carb linkage and the other on one of the engine holding screws. If you linkage comes undone the spring will save the day but if your battery goes dead or disconnected it wont. The spring wont be strong enough to return the servo back and you cant use a very stong spring that would do it as your servo wont last long.
